HTML5 使用sessionStorage实现页面返回刷新

需求:在某个列表页面跳转到增长新项目页面后须要返回到前一个页面 而且数据最新数据。
刚开始是作法是 history.back();方法 返回后页面不会自动刷新的。在新的页面从新访问以前页面的连接能够访问到新加载了新数据的页面,但这样子也会致使页面加载过多占内存。javascript

这个时候能够用sessionStorage来存储临时变量来判断java

母页面:浏览器

window.onload = function () {
var data = sessionStorage.getItem("FirstLoad");
      if (data) {
          if (data == "0") {
         sessionStorage.setItem("FirstLoad","1");
         location.reload(); 
     } 
   } else {
     sessionStorage.setItem("FirstLoad","1"); 
    } 
}

  

 子页面:session

 sessionStorage.setItem("FirstLoad", "0");
 history.back();

  

session中存储的值,关闭就没了。现代浏览器适用
相关文章
相关标签/搜索